Enterprise Search Needs Analytics, Access Control, and Monitoring
Enterprise search is often evaluated by whether employees can find documents faster. That view is too narrow because enterprise search also needs analytics, access control, and monitoring to remain trustworthy when content changes, permissions differ, and users rely on results for business decisions.
A search experience can look successful while returning stale policies, exposing restricted information, or hiding repeated unanswered queries. Leaders need visibility into what users search for, which sources appear, where permissions fail, and how search behavior changes after deployment.
Why Search Quality Is an Operational Issue, Not Only a Relevance Issue
Search quality affects how employees interpret policies, respond to customers, resolve incidents, prepare reports, and make operating decisions. A relevant document can still be wrong for the user if it is outdated, superseded, incomplete, or outside the user’s permitted access.
For a COO, poor search can increase cycle time and inconsistent execution because teams follow different instructions. For a CIO, it can create information security and support risk because users cannot tell whether missing results come from indexing, permissions, or source quality. For a compliance leader, it can weaken evidence when employees rely on content that should have been retired.
Consider a support team searching for a refund policy. The system ranks an old procedure above the current policy because the older file has more references and broader access. Agents follow the wrong approval threshold, creating customer inconsistency and rework even though the search engine returned a relevant result.
Analytics Should Reveal How Search Performs Inside Real Workflows
Search analytics should track query volume, zero result queries, low click queries, reformulations, abandoned sessions, source usage, stale result exposure, permission denials, and repeated searches for the same topic. These measures reveal whether the system helps users complete work or only returns links.
Teams should connect search behavior to operational outcomes where possible. A knowledge search used in customer service can be compared with handle time, escalation, correction, and repeat contact. A policy search used in finance can be compared with approval errors, exception rates, and audit questions.
Analytics also helps prioritize content improvement. Repeated queries with poor outcomes may indicate missing documents, weak metadata, conflicting versions, or unclear business terminology. The response may require content governance or process clarification rather than a search algorithm change.
Access Control and Monitoring Must Travel With the Search Experience
Enterprise search should respect source permissions and reflect changes quickly. A user should not gain access to confidential HR, finance, legal, security, or customer information simply because it was indexed by a shared search service.
Monitoring should cover indexing failures, connector errors, delayed updates, permission mismatches, unusual query patterns, restricted content attempts, response latency, and source availability. When generative AI is added, teams should also monitor retrieval quality, unsupported answers, citations, and low confidence responses.
Access and monitoring controls need named ownership. Security teams may define policy, source owners may approve content, IT may operate connectors, data teams may manage analytics, and business teams may review search outcomes. Without a clear operating model, issues remain visible but unresolved.
What Good Enterprise Search Governance Looks Like
- Trusted sources: Indexed content has an owner, review date, status, and process for retirement or replacement.
- Permission alignment: Search results follow source access rules and permission changes propagate within an agreed time.
- Usage analytics: Teams can see failed searches, repeated reformulations, weak sources, and high value topics.
- Operational monitoring: Connectors, indexes, retrieval, latency, access errors, and content freshness are monitored.
- Answer evidence: Generative responses provide traceable sources and route uncertain or conflicting results for review.
- Improvement ownership: Named teams review analytics, fix source problems, update metadata, and measure workflow outcomes.
This model treats enterprise search as a business critical information service rather than a one time indexing project. It creates a feedback loop between user behavior, content quality, access control, and operational performance.

A Practical Implementation Roadmap for Enterprise Search
- Prioritize workflows, not repositories: Choose search journeys tied to customer service, finance, operations, HR, compliance, or IT work.
- Prepare the content estate: Identify owners, duplicates, outdated files, missing metadata, sensitive content, and permission gaps.
- Design access and retrieval rules: Confirm identity, source permissions, ranking, filters, citations, and restricted content behavior.
- Test with real questions: Use representative users, ambiguous terms, outdated sources, permission differences, and failure conditions.
- Operate with analytics: Review zero result queries, reformulations, stale content, access errors, retrieval quality, and business outcomes.
A staged implementation reduces the risk of indexing everything before the organization understands content quality and access complexity. It also gives leaders early evidence about where search improves work and where source governance needs attention.
Questions Leaders Should Ask Before Expanding Enterprise Search
Leaders should ask who owns the answer when search results conflict. They should also ask how quickly retired content disappears, how permission changes are tested, and what happens when a critical connector fails.
Another question is whether search analytics are reviewed as operational data. If zero result queries, repeated reformulations, and access denials are collected but no team owns improvement, monitoring becomes reporting without action.
The strongest search programs define service levels for content freshness, access behavior, connector availability, and issue resolution. This creates shared expectations across IT, data, security, source owners, and business users.
Operating Measures for Enterprise Search
Leaders should agree on a small set of operating measures before expansion. Useful measures include data correction effort, exception volume, review time, unsupported output, access failure, user override, incident response, and the business result connected to the workflow. These measures help separate apparent activity from reliable adoption.
Measurement should also expose where work moved. A faster AI step may increase effort in data preparation, manual verification, queue management, or downstream correction. Total workflow effort, decision quality, and ownership are more useful than isolated model speed or query volume.
Finally, teams should review measures with business, data, AI, technology, security, and support owners together. Shared review makes it easier to identify whether a problem requires data engineering, model adjustment, workflow redesign, user training, policy clarification, or stronger production support.
Control Reviews for Enterprise Search
A monthly control review should examine the cases that required correction, the information that users could not find, the outputs that reviewers rejected, and the incidents that interrupted work. The review should identify the root cause and assign a specific improvement owner rather than treating every issue as a user problem.
Quarterly reviews should also test whether the original business decision and risk assumptions still apply. Changes in policy, market conditions, source systems, user roles, data volume, and model behavior can make an earlier design less suitable even when technical availability remains high.
These reviews give leaders a practical governance rhythm. They connect day to day monitoring with decisions about data quality, access, model changes, workflow design, training, vendor management, and future investment.

Q. Which analytics matter most for enterprise search?
Useful measures include zero result queries, reformulations, abandonment, source usage, stale result exposure, permission denials, and repeated searches. These measures should be connected to operational outcomes such as escalation, correction, and completion time.
Q. How should access control work in enterprise search?
Search should respect source permissions and update access when identity or source rules change. Restricted content should not appear in results, snippets, or generated answers for unauthorized users.
